The MIC6211BM5-TR operates as a linear voltage regulator. It regulates the input voltage to provide a stable output voltage, even when the input voltage fluctuates. The IC achieves this by using a pass transistor that adjusts its resistance based on the feedback received from the output voltage. This feedback loop ensures that the output voltage remains constant within the specified range.

Q1: What is MIC6211BM5-TR? A1: MIC6211BM5-TR is a low dropout (LDO) voltage regulator IC that provides a stable output voltage from a higher input voltage.
Q2: What is the input voltage range for MIC6211BM5-TR? A2: The input voltage range for MIC6211BM5-TR is typically between 2.3V and 6.0V.
Q3: What is the output voltage range for MIC6211BM5-TR? A3: The output voltage range for MIC6211BM5-TR can be adjusted using external resistors, but it typically ranges from 1.2V to 5.5V.
Q4: What is the maximum output current of MIC6211BM5-TR? A4: The maximum output current of MIC6211BM5-TR is 150mA.
Q5: What is the dropout voltage of MIC6211BM5-TR? A5: The dropout voltage of MIC6211BM5-TR is typically around 200mV at full load.
Q6: Is MIC6211BM5-TR suitable for battery-powered applications? A6: Yes, MIC6211BM5-TR is suitable for battery-powered applications due to its low quiescent current and low dropout voltage.
Q7: Can MIC6211BM5-TR handle high temperature environments? A7: Yes, MIC6211BM5-TR is designed to operate in a wide temperature range, typically from -40°C to +125°C.
Q8: Does MIC6211BM5-TR have built-in protection features? A8: Yes, MIC6211BM5-TR has built-in protection features such as thermal shutdown and current limit protection.
Q9: Can I use MIC6211BM5-TR in automotive applications? A9: Yes, MIC6211BM5-TR is suitable for automotive applications as it meets the AEC-Q100 standard.
Q10: What are some typical applications of MIC6211BM5-TR? A10: Some typical applications of MIC6211BM5-TR include battery-powered devices, portable electronics, industrial control systems, and automotive electronics.
